Key Highlights from the KCET 2025 Syllabus Analysis
1. PU2 Carries Higher Weightage
- 77% of questions are expected from PU2, while only 23% are from PU1.
- This means you should focus more on PU2 topics while ensuring you cover essential concepts from PU1.
2. Physics Chapter-wise Weightage
- High-weightage chapters:
- Electromagnetic Waves
- Alternating Current
- Optics
- Moderate-weightage chapters:
- Electrostatics
- Current Electricity
3. Chemistry Chapter-wise Weightage
- High-weightage chapters:
- Chemical Bonding
- Equilibrium
- Hydrocarbons
- Moderate-weightage chapters:
- Solid State
- Solutions
4. Mathematics Chapter-wise Weightage
- High-weightage chapters:
- Calculus
- Probability
- Vectors
- Moderate-weightage chapters:
- Matrices
- Trigonometry
Strategic Preparation Tips for KCET 2025
1. Prioritize PU2 Topics
- Since PU2 contributes 77% of the questions, allocate 70-80% of your study time to these chapters.
- Focus on high-weightage topics like Chemical Bonding, Calculus, and Electromagnetic Waves.
2. Don’t Neglect PU1 Fundamentals
- While PU1 has a lower weightage, it forms the foundation for PU2 topics.
- Ensure you have a strong grasp of basic concepts from PU1 to tackle advanced questions in PU2.
3. Analyze Previous Years’ Question Papers
- Identify recurring patterns: Certain chapters and question types appear frequently.
- Practice past papers to understand the exam format and difficulty level.
